How can I find a dermatologist located in or near Ruleville, Mississippi?

While Ruleville itself has limited dermatology clinics, residents typically look to nearby cities like Cleveland or Greenville for specialized care. You can search online directories, contact the North Sunflower Medical Center in Ruleville for local referrals, or ask your primary care physician for recommendations to dermatologists in the Delta region.

What are the most common dermatology services available to residents of Ruleville, MS?

Local and nearby dermatology practices commonly offer skin cancer screenings, acne treatment, eczema and psoriasis management, and mole removal. Given the high sun exposure in the Mississippi Delta, many clinics emphasize skin cancer prevention and offer services like cryotherapy and biopsies for suspicious lesions.

What should I know about insurance and payment options for dermatology care in the Ruleville area?

Most dermatology offices in the region accept major insurance plans like Medicare, Medicaid, and private insurers such as Blue Cross Blue Shield of Mississippi. It's advisable to call ahead to confirm your insurance is accepted, and many clinics also offer payment plans or sliding scale fees for uninsured patients.

How long is the typical wait time to get a dermatology appointment in Ruleville, Mississippi?

Wait times can vary, but for non-urgent appointments in the Ruleville area, you might expect a wait of several weeks to a few months due to the limited number of specialists. For more urgent concerns like a suspicious mole, many clinics offer sooner appointments, so be sure to describe your symptoms clearly when scheduling.

Are there dermatologists near Ruleville who specialize in treating skin conditions common in the Mississippi Delta?

Yes, dermatologists serving the Ruleville area often have experience with conditions prevalent in the Delta, such as actinic keratosis and skin cancer due to sun exposure, as well as fungal infections and eczema influenced by the humid climate. Some may also offer expertise in treating ethnic skin types common in the local population.

When to See a Hair Dermatologist in Ruleville, Mississippi

Living in the Mississippi Delta, we’re no strangers to the effects of our environment on our health. The humid summers and shifting seasons here in Ruleville can take a surprising toll on more than just our gardens; they can significantly impact the health of our hair and scalp. While many hair concerns are common, persistent issues like sudden hair loss, a constantly itchy or flaky scalp, or noticeable thinning might be signs of something that requires specialized care. This is when seeking a hair dermatologist, or a dermatologist who specializes in hair and scalp disorders, becomes an essential step.

A hair dermatologist is a medical doctor with advanced training in diagnosing and treating over 3,000 conditions that affect the skin, hair, and nails. For those of us in Ruleville, this expertise is crucial because what looks like simple dandruff could be a condition like seborrheic dermatitis, which can flare with humidity. What feels like routine shedding might be genetic hair loss or a condition like alopecia areata, which an expert can properly identify. They go beyond cosmetic advice to find the root medical cause, whether it’s related to genetics, autoimmune issues, hormonal changes, or local environmental factors.

For our community, certain hair and scalp concerns are particularly relevant. The hard water common in many parts of the Delta can leave mineral buildup that weakens hair. Sun exposure during long hours outdoors can damage the scalp just like it damages skin. Furthermore, stress, which impacts us all, is a well-known contributor to conditions like telogen effluvium, a temporary but distressing form of hair loss. A local hair dermatologist understands these regional and lifestyle factors. They can provide a precise diagnosis, which is the first step toward an effective treatment plan that works for life in Sunflower County.

If you’re experiencing significant hair thinning, circular bald patches, a painful or burning scalp, or if over-the-counter shampoos have failed to help persistent flaking or itching, it’s time to consider a consultation. The right dermatologist will offer treatments ranging from prescription topical solutions and medications to advanced procedures, all based on a confirmed diagnosis.
